Kernex Microsystems Falls 1.87%: 2 Key Factors Driving the Weekly Decline

Kernex Microsystems (India) Ltd experienced a challenging week, closing at Rs.964.55 on 20 March 2026, down 1.87% from the previous Friday’s close of Rs.982.90. This decline outpaced the Sensex’s modest 0.28% fall over the same period, reflecting growing bearish momentum amid significant technical developments. The week was marked by the formation of a Death Cross and sustained bearish technical indicators, which weighed heavily on the stock’s performance despite intermittent intraday recoveries.

Kernex Microsystems Forms Death Cross, Signalling Potential Bearish Trend

Kernex Microsystems (India) Ltd has recently formed a Death Cross, a significant technical indicator where the 50-day moving average crosses below the 200-day moving average. This development signals a potential shift towards a bearish trend, reflecting deteriorating momentum and raising concerns about the stock’s medium to long-term outlook.

Kernex Microsystems Falls 4.01%: 3 Key Factors Driving the Weekly Decline

Kernex Microsystems (India) Ltd experienced a challenging week from 2 to 6 March 2026, with its stock price declining by 4.01% to close at Rs.1,035.30, slightly underperforming the Sensex which fell 3.00% over the same period. The week was marked by a sharp gap down at the start, a downgrade to a Strong Sell rating, and a shift to mildly bearish technical momentum, all contributing to the subdued investor sentiment and price pressure.

Kernex Microsystems Q3 FY26: Profit Decline Amid Rising Interest Costs Raises Concerns

Kernex Microsystems (India) Ltd., a small-cap transport services company with a market capitalisation of ₹2,126 crores, reported concerning third-quarter results for FY2026, with consolidated net profit declining 8.07% sequentially to ₹6.04 crores despite strong revenue growth. The stock reacted negatively to the results, falling 2.69% to close at ₹1,204.65 on February 12, 2026, as investors digested the margin compression and surging interest costs that overshadowed the company's top-line expansion.
